We haven't stayed there though we've stayed in the El Poble Sec and the Sants neighborhoods for extended periods, which are further away from the more traditional tourist areas.  Cabs are plentiful and we feel like the public transportation is reliable, though usually crowded.  There are things to do literally all over Barcelona and the neighboring towns so anywhere you stay you'll probably have some sort of transit time.  How long are you there and what are you planning to do?

 

Looking at the map of the Corner Hotel, Casa Battlo looks like it's just over half a mile away and Placa Catalunya looks like it's just under a mile away. 

 

Barcelona is one of our favorite cities!
